Parents gifted their daughter 335K euros four years ago—thinking they hit the tax-free cap. But here’s the twist: the gift limit jumped to 400K euros after October 2, 2024. Since her original gift was below the new threshold, she can still snag an extra 65K tax-free from her parents. However, if you already paid taxes on a gift that exceeded the old limit, you can’t claw back those taxes just because the cap rose. The key? Your past gifts must be under the current limit to qualify for the difference. Plus, don’t forget the 3K annual small gift exemption per parent—it adds up.
